Home Job Listings Categories Locations

Vendor Manager - Supplier Risk Management

📍 Canada

Business FP Inc.

Job Description

Vendor Manager - Supplier Risk Management

at

FP Inc. Project Name:

business as usual activities The Manager, Supplier Risk Management, will support Capital Markets' supplier management activities, focusing on low‑criticality engagements. This role will be a key contributor to the supplier lifecycle process by ensuring supplier performance through ongoing monitoring activities and coordinating Service Organization Control (SOC) reviews to validate supplier controls and maintain compliance standards. The Manager will provide expertise in third‑party risk assessments, due diligence, and compliance while working closely with internal and external stakeholders to mitigate risks and drive process efficiencies across the portfolio. Primary Responsibilities

Performance Management

Management of supplier performance monitoring activities through the supplier manager attestation Stakeholder management to ensure timely completion of performance management questionnaires and attestations Service Organization Control Reviews

Collect and review the SOC reports for the CM portfolio and ensure the reports are current and meet RBC's compliance requirements Coordinate annual SOC review and document any control gaps with the Supplier Manager Monitor remediation of any identified control deficiencies and track closure timelines Maintain documentation of SOC reviews within the internal SOC repository Escalate any critical control failures or non‑compliance issues as required Act as the primary point of contact for suppliers, business units (BUs), and governance offices to manage supplier engagements from onboarding to offboarding Assist BUs in conducting third‑party risk assessments and due diligence to ensure compliance with organizational policies and regulatory requirements Engage with suppliers to collect necessary documentation and information for due diligence and risk assessment processes Required Program / Technology / Software Knowledge

Archer (would be an asset) Microsoft Suite (Excel, Word, etc.) Must-have Skills

2+ years at a Canadian Financial Institution an asset At least 2 years of relevant experience in supplier management, risk management, or a related field Experience in Cyber Security or supplier acquisition projects is an asset Ability to manage supplier‑related documentation and compliance requirements Excellent communication and collaboration skills to work effectively with internal and external stakeholders Nice-to-have Skills

Familiarity with commercial purchase contract language is a plus Knowledge of risk assessment frameworks and tools is an advantage Capital Markets knowledge an asset Soft Skills

Clear and concise communication Relationship building Problem‑solving and adaptability Organization and attention to detail Seniority Level

Associate Employment Type

Contract Job Function

Supply Chain and Management Industries

Staffing and Recruiting, Banking

#J-18808-Ljbffr

Ready to Apply?

Don't miss this opportunity! Apply now and join our team.

Job Details

Posted Date: December 15, 2025
Job Type: Business
Location: Canada
Company: FP Inc.

Ready to Apply?

Don't miss this opportunity! Apply now and join our team.